Slobodskoy prayer times overview

For Slobodskoy it is important to use precisely the city's prayer schedule: prayer times depend not only on the clock, but also on latitude, longitude and the position of the sun.

The Slobodskoy prayer schedule is calculated according to the city's time zone: it is Same as Moscow time (MSK). Even with the same date, prayer times may differ from other regions.

Slobodskoy geographic location is 58.7313°N, 50.1712°E. These coordinates are important for calculating prayer times, since prayers are tied to the movement of the sun. At such a latitude, the seasonal difference between the summer and winter prayer schedules is felt more strongly.

The prayer schedule does not depend only on the region's official time. It is affected by the sun's altitude above the horizon, so in neighbouring cities the Fajr, Dhuhr and Maghrib values may differ. In northern cities, the difference between the summer and winter schedules is usually stronger.

Questions about prayer times in Slobodskoy

QuestionFor what reason does the Slobodskoy prayer schedule not match other cities?
Answer

Prayer times are determined by the sun's altitude above the horizon, which is unique for every geographic point. The calculation is affected by latitude, longitude and the established time zone. For this reason, even cities located in the same region have different values for Fajr, Sunrise, Dhuhr, Asr, Maghrib and Isha. The more a city is shifted to the north or south, the more the daylight length, and with it the prayer moments, differ.

QuestionHow often is the prayer schedule for Slobodskoy updated?
Answer

The prayer schedule in Slobodskoy is recalculated daily, because the position of the sun changes throughout the year. The daylight length gradually increases in spring and shortens in autumn, so the Fajr and Maghrib times shift literally every day. The fastest changes occur during the spring and autumn equinoxes. Therefore, we recommend checking with the current data daily.
